โœฆ Synopsis


For solving systems of linear equations derived from structural analysis by conjugate gradient method, a new efficient .incomplete factorization preconditioning was published by Saint-Georges et al. [1]. Here we present an algorithm for finding a starting point for the ordering applied in [1] based on which a variant of the "spiral ordering" due to Duff et a/.

[2] for an undirected connected graph is formed. We test the solvers in [1] and some of its variants when different orderings are applied and for each ordering, some incomplete factorization preconditioners are prepared. In the comparison of the considered solvers, a remarkable reduction in the number of iterations was found by the presented variant of the spiral ordering with IC(0) preconditioner, when systems from elastic bar structures with 3D beam elements were solved. ~
